Puget Sound Ferry Map
The Puget Sound region has one of the best-known ferry fleets in the United States. As the map shows, these green-and-white boats are the main way to cross the water between the Seattle metro area and the Olympic Peninsula. The service is a big part of the broader Northwest travel network and is the southern starting point for trips north toward British Columbia or Canada.

Quick tips for riding the Puget Sound ferry
โIn the Sound, the ferry is your subway. Grab a coffee, find a spot on the deck, and watch the skyline roll by. Itโs the easiest, most relaxing part of the trip, if you get through the toll booth on time.โ
Avoid the vehicle lines
Washington State Ferries move a lot of traffic, so treat it like a flight. If youโre bringing a vehicle, arrive at the dock at least 30 to 45 minutes before departureโand earlier on holiday weekendsโbecause the sailings fill up fast with people heading toward the coast or up to Alaska.
Walking on is the easiest option
If you donโt need a car at your destination, walking on is often the smartest move. It costs less than driving and helps you skip the long vehicle lines that can spill back into local streets. Itโs also the quickest way to do a day trip without worrying about a โfull shipโ situation at the terminal.
